Description
Government Takings covers both direct condemnationeminent domain and nondirect condemnationeminent domain. In particular, it helps property and governmental advocates to navigate the landscape of takings litigation after Kelo. This title includes: A 10-step process for analyzing any takings case, and preparing the documentation necessary to implement a litigation plan An analytical framework Elaboration on the takings doctrine, exploring its theoretical foundations and anticipating possible future development Forms for litigating a takings case Coverage of constitutional and statutory takings claims under state law The tools needed to properly recognize, analyze, and resolve takings issues In-depth definitions of property and regulatory takings Types of claims available under state andor federal law
